Shangri-La Singapore is a luxury hotel that stands out for its unique blend of serene natural beauty and world-class service. Nestled within 15 acres of lush tropical gardens, this iconic hotel offers three distinctive wings—Garden Wing, Tower Wing, and Valley Wing—each providing a tailored experience to meet different guest preferences. The Garden Wing immerses visitors in nature, offering balconies overlooking tropical greenery, while the Tower Wing caters to families and business travelers with modern amenities and stylish rooms. For an extra touch of luxury, the Valley Wing provides exclusive services and private lounges, ensuring a truly refined experience.
Shangri-La Singapore is located near Orchard Road, which is the main shopping street in Singapore. It’s close to many popular attractions and easy to reach.

Shangri-La Singapore provides a wide range of amenities to ensure guests have a comfortable and convenient stay. Guests can enjoy free Wi-Fi and broadband internet access throughout the hotel. For those on business, the hotel offers a fully-equipped Business Centre with workstations, laptops, and printing services.
The Horizon Club Lounge is available for guests seeking a more exclusive experience, while the hotel’s Health Club and outdoor swimming pool provide opportunities for relaxation and fitness. Additional services include an in-room safety deposit box, express check-in and check-out, and laundry and valet services. The hotel is also equipped with facilities for guests with physical disabilities, ensuring accessibility for all.
Shangri-La Singapore offers a variety of dining experiences with 7 restaurants and 1 bar. Guests can enjoy 24-hour in-room dining or grab a quick bite at Shophouse by Shangri-La.
For those staying in suites within the Valley Wing, a personalized butler service is available. Each dining option is designed to cater to different tastes, making it easy to find something you’ll love.
Yes, Shangri-La Singapore offers several unique and luxury services to enhance your stay. The Valley Wing suites come with personalized butler service, ensuring that every need is met promptly. For guests traveling with children, the hotel provides babysitting and child care services, as well as a dedicated play space called “buds by Shangri-La.”
Additionally, the hotel offers an airport transfer service with a meet-and-greet at the aerobridge, and a taxi and limousine service for comfortable travel around the city. For ultimate relaxation, guests can visit Chi, The Spa, which offers a variety of luxurious treatments.
Guests can reach Shangri-La Singapore using several transportation methods. The hotel provides a complimentary shuttle service from Orchard MRT Station and other nearby points. Taxis are readily available at Changi International Airport and throughout the city. Additionally, guests can opt for the MRT, with the closest stations being Orchard Boulevard and Stevens, or arrange for a hotel limousine for a more luxurious transfer.
Shangri-La Singapore is about a 20-minute drive from Changi International Airport, making it easily accessible by taxi, hotel limousine, or public transport. If traveling by MRT, guests can alight at Orchard Station or Stevens Station, with the hotel being a short shuttle ride or a 15-minute walk away.

This property enforces a strict dress code when using the Valley Wing facilities. Pajamas, bathrobes, swimwear, open-toed shoes, and room slippers are not permitted for all guests, and sleeveless shirts are not permitted for men at the Summit Room and Champagne Bar. Casual clothing is permitted only at outdoor dining venues and at the Valley Wing outdoor patio after 11 AM. Guests who book breakfast-inclusive rate plans will receive breakfast for guests age 12 and older. The listed age restriction for the Horizon Club only applies from Monday-Friday. Guests of all ages are allowed in the Horizon Club on Saturday-Sunday. This property enforces a strict business and smart casual dress code in the Horizon Club. Open-toed shoes, swimwear, and athletic clothing are not permitted for all guests, and sleeveless shirts are not permitted for men. All guests must register upon arrival. No visitors or unregistered guests are allowed in guestrooms after 10 PM.
